    If you're really worried about weight, you should shoot a 45/45. My unmilled viking(tank-like) weighs less than many guns just because the tank offsets the weight. The weight is all in the tank and hopper, so get a smaller tank. It's not like you're going to run out of air in the middle of one game. And if you're playing back and need an entire case+, then weight shouldn't matter as much to you anyway...

    Dead threads ftw!

    No getting away from the weight of AGD stuff - but then heavy = long lasting.

    Just weighed my markers (yes, I was that bored) all with barrels removed:

    Heaviest was my Automag (photo) at 1674g (3lb 11oz) - although it could lose a small bit as it had the flatline reg fitted, while the others were weighed with just ASAs.

    Next was my E-Mag (photo) at 1458g (3lb 3oz) - despite having factory ULE rail/frame plus ULE body and X-Valve.

    Then my Nexus cocker (photo) at 1250g (2lb 12oz).

    Lightest was my Angel 1 (photo) at 984g (2lb 2oz)

    Over a pound difference between the Angel and E-Mag - but the Angel feels fragile, while the E-Mag feels solid
